Transaction 8ea499a27a4f3f385a3e03fe5b9d08571b6a182c0e4af29abfbbc0a5aeda088e
1 Input
1 Outputs
- 8ea499a27a4f3f385a3e03fe5b9d08571b6a182c0e4af29abfbbc0a5aeda088e:0
value 1983152
address 152QK2XQfquY3D2PXUpa9UiL2TEBA1j6G6